Job Description

For more than 125 years, Windsor Salt has improved the lives of Canadians by making their food tastier, their roads safer, their pools cleaner, and so much more. From the salt we mine and produce through evaporative processes, Windsor Salt is a trusted authority on salt in Canada and has one of the industry's largest production and distribution networks. Duties And Responsibilities Accountable for the Dry End Operations (including the Mill, Loading and Warehouse operations, and Production planning). Manages area budget / cost, volume and quality. Monitors the activities and processes to ensure proper scheduling to achieve the budgeted production rates and shipping requirements. Firm understanding and accountability for the costs associated with the facility. Identify cost savings opportunities. In charge of continuous improvement and sustainable development projects for the Mill and Loading operations. Accountable for Ensuring Compliance with all QC Requirements (GMP, HACCP) and Providing Leadership to Drive Continuous Improvements in Product Quality. Establishes and ensures achievement of all unit Key Performance Indicators (KPIs). Fosters adherence to standard work processes, including Management Control and Reporting System. Ensures consistent application of Company values and professionalism. Manages employee and labor relations matters in conjunction with Human Resources. Ensures systems and processes are in place to maintain smooth operations during employee absences and staffing changes. Fosters a culture that values diversity and promotes respect, inclusion, cooperation and responsibility. Utilizes IRS principles and ensures that legislation and Company rules/regulations are built in and followed in all assignments and responsibilities. Provides expertise in a technical field to the executive leadership team by identifying needs and making recommendations on the people and the process. Knowledge, Skills, And Abilities Required Minimum 5 7 years of progressive leadership of a team. Must be a self-starter with the ability to plan, organize and carry out multiple project assignments at once. Demonstrate ability to develop, coach and mentor the workforce, build relationships and utilize the workforce effectively while maintaining a high safety standard. Preferred Bachelors degree in engineering or technical field (preferred) or equivalent work experience. Experience in bulk material, storage and/or transfer preferred. Experience working in a union environment is preferred. Physical Requirements/Work Environment Works in seated or standing positions for prolonged periods of time. Travels between office and plant environments of varied temperatures and humidity. Climb stairs, ladders, working on elevated heights. Wears personal protective equipment. The expected annual compensation for this position is $128,350 - $173,650. Actual compensation may vary based on factors such as education, experience, skillset, or location.
